#da1a55 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#da1a55 is composed of 85.5% red, 10.2%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.1% magenta, 61%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 341.6 degrees, a saturation of 78.7% and a lightness of 47.8%. #da1a55 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ff34aa with #b50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#da1a55 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#da1a55 has RGB values of R:218, G:26,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.61,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14293589.

Shades and Tints of #da1a55
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080103 is the darkest color, while #fef5f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#da1a55
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7879 is the less saturated color, while #ed074e is the most saturated one.
